“…Miau is a cartesian robot, which means that movements are performed on straight lines along three-dimensional axes perpendicular to each other. Due to the widespread availability of their basic components, including control boards, mechanical parts, and 3D printed parts [6] , [7] , many such cartesian robots have been presented recently in the literature for varied purposes in laboratory [8] , [9] , [10] , [11] , [12] , [13] , [14] , [15] , [16] , [17] , [18] , [19] , [20] , [21] and even in the field [22] , [23] , [24] , but none of them specifically for dealing with sample weighing.…”
